日本服务器租用全新升级
低至25元/月起CN2、BGP线路 性价比高!

台湾服务器推荐

独享线路1200元/月,100M大带宽1899元/月

日本服务器

CN2+BGP延迟低至10ms

香港服务器

自营机房,6950元/月起

美国服务器

1399元/月 续费同价
资讯中心
当前位置: 资讯中心 > 帮助文档
MATLAB画线函数中有哪些实用技巧与自定义选项?
发布时间:2025-05-16 21:53:56   分类:帮助文档

本文旨在指导读者如何使用MATLAB中的画线函数,完成在二维坐标系中绘制简单曲线的任务。无论是用于数据可视化还是图形设计,在MATLAB中绘制线条都是基本而重要的技能。本文将详细阐述操作步骤及常用命令,让用户能够快速上手。

1. 操作前的准备

在开始之前,请确保您已安装MATLAB软件。本文中的示例适用于大多数版本的MATLAB。您只需打开MATLAB的界面,进入命令窗口即可开始操作。如果您是新手,建议熟悉一下MATLAB的基本操作及界面布局。

2. 完成任务的详细操作指南

2.1 使用 plot 函数绘制基本线条

最简单的绘制线条方式是使用plot函数。以下是基本的步骤:

  1. 在命令窗口输入以下代码,创建数据:

x = 0:0.1:10; % 定义x轴数据,从0到10,步长为0.1
y = sin(x);   % 定义y轴数据,对于每个x值计算sin值
  1. 使用plot函数绘制线条:

plot(x, y); % 绘制x和y数据的曲线
  1. 为图形添加标签和标题:

xlabel('X轴'); % 设置X轴标签
ylabel('Y轴'); % 设置Y轴标签
title('sin函数图'); % 设置图形标题

2.2 自定义线条属性

除了基本的绘图功能,您还可以自定义线条的颜色、样式和宽度。以下是示例:


plot(x, y, 'r--', 'LineWidth', 2); % 绘制红色虚线,线宽为2

在该命令中,'r--'表示红色虚线,'LineWidth'属性用于设置线条的宽度。

2.3 绘制多条线条

在同一图形中绘制多条线条可以通过连续调用plot函数来实现。以下是示例:


hold on; % 保持当前图形
y2 = cos(x); % 计算cos值
plot(x, y2, 'b-.', 'LineWidth', 2); % 绘制蓝色点划线
hold off; % 释放当前图形

在这里,hold on命令用于在图形中保持当前状态,使后续的图形可以叠加。随后通过hold off释放。

3. 关键命令及技术说明

以下是本文中使用的一些重要命令的总结:

  • plot(x, y): 绘制数据点的线条。
  • xlabel('标签'): 设置X轴标签。
  • ylabel('标签'): 设置Y轴标签。
  • title('标题'): 设置图形标题。
  • hold on: 在同一图形中添加新图形。
  • hold off: 结束叠加状态。

4. 操作过程中可能遇到的问题和注意事项

在使用中,用户可能会遇到如下问题:

  • 无图形显示: 确认未执行hold off命令,并确保有数据被绘制。
  • 图形不美观: 可以通过调整LineWidth和添加标记(如'o')来改善。
  • 坐标轴范围不合适: 使用xlimylim函数调整坐标轴范围。

5. 实用技巧

以下是一些实用的小技巧,可以帮助您更好地使用MATLAB绘图:

  • 使用grid on命令添加网格线,以提高图形的可读性。
  • 保存图形时,使用saveas(gcf, 'filename.png')将图形保存为png格式。
  • 探索不同的线条样式和颜色,使用set(gca, 'ColorOrder', 'color') 来设定颜色顺序。

综上所述,本文介绍了如何利用MATLAB中的绘图功能绘制线条,涵盖了从基本命令到高级自定义选项的内容,希望读者能够借助这些信息,并在实际中灵活应用,提升自己的数据可视化能力。

文章所属标签:图形绘制线条
帮助支持
QQ在线咨询
TG在线咨询
idc@shine-telecom.com